When approaching a roundabout, which rule must you follow?
When approaching a roundabout, it is essential to yield to vehicles already circulating within it. This rule is crucial to allow the roundabout to function efficiently by maintaining a consistent and smooth flow of traffic. Stopping unnecessarily can disrupt this flow, while entering too quickly can lead to potential collisions. Yielding right of way ensures safety and orderly movement of traffic.
